The role
You will answer the questions clinicians, pharmacists and patients ask about our medicines — accurately, in writing, and fast.
What you will do
- Respond to unsolicited medical information enquiries within service standards
- Maintain and update standard response documents and the enquiry knowledge base
- Triage and route adverse events and product complaints correctly
- Support congress medical information coverage
- Analyse enquiry trends and feed them back to medical and development teams
What success looks like at 12 months
Response times and quality are consistently inside standard, standard responses are current, and enquiry trend reporting is being used by the medical team.
What we require
- Life science, pharmacy or nursing degree, or equivalent clinical experience
- Ability to write a clear, balanced, referenced answer
- Rigour about staying within approved information
- Comfort with high enquiry volume
